How much does it cost to rent a home in Phoenix?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Phoenix 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,518 | $795 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,046 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,122 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,722 | $1,800 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$14,295 | $2,430 | $10,000+ |
| Phoenix 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$18,248 | $3,995 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Phoenix
What type of rentals are currently available in Phoenix?
There are currently 5890 Apartments for Rent in Phoenix, AZ with pricing that ranges from $595 to $29,995. There are also 4979 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Phoenix ranging from $694 to $60,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Phoenix?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Phoenix ranges from $694 to $60,000 with an average monthly rent of $6,308.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Phoenix?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Phoenix range from $595 to $16,995,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$900 to $49,995.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$680.
